All Trauma Scene Cleanup starts every trauma scene cleanup in Park Ridge, IL with a thorough on-site assessment. We document conditions for your insurance claim, classify the biohazard level, and explain the full scope of work before starting.
We establish containment barriers, don full PPE, and systematically remove all blood, bodily fluids, tissue, and contaminated materials from the scene using OSHA-compliant methods.
Our technicians decontaminate all remaining surfaces in your Park Ridge property using EPA-registered antimicrobials. Advanced odor elimination follows, using enzyme-based treatments and industrial air purification.

Trauma scene cleanup in Park Ridge typically ranges from $1,500 to $6,000 for contained scenes and $6,000 to $25,000 for extensive contamination. Costs depend on the affected area, severity of biological contamination, materials that must be removed, and disposal requirements. Many homeowner and renter insurance policies cover trauma scene cleanup as part of property damage claims. Coverage varies by carrier and policy type. Most trauma scene cleanup projects in Park Ridge take 4 to 12 hours for contained areas. Extensive scenes involving multiple rooms, structural penetration, or severe contamination may take 2 to 5 days.
